linux远程复制

原创 2013年12月04日 09:44:46

问题1:在服务器A上有自己需要的代码,但是自己的服务器B上没有代码,因此希望从A服务器上拷贝代码到服务器B上(使用的是LINUX操作系统)
解决办法:使用 scp 命令
.e5@e587:~/e5/private/huangbiao/E587_11.203.22.00.00$ scp -v e5@10.145.60.56:/home/e5/E587_11.203.22.00.00/ARM11.tar .

scp就是secure copy的简写,用于在linux下进行远程拷贝文件的命令,和它类似的命令有cp,不过cp只是在本机进行拷贝不能跨服务器.
有时我们需要获得远程服务器上的某个文件,该服务器既没有配置ftp服务器,也没有做共享,无法通过常规途径获得文件时,只需要通过简单的scp命令便可达到目的。

-v 目的是为了查看拷贝的进度(包括传输速度)

e5@10.145.60.56:/home/e5/E587_11.203.22.00.00/ARM11.tar
e5 ---- 是密码
10.145.60.56 ---- 是服务器的名称
/home/e5/E587_11.203.22.00.00/ARM11.tar  ---- 文件的绝对路径
. ---- 表示传到当前路径

 

问题2:拷贝文件到当前目录下,然后再使用(tar -xvfz ARM11.tar)解压文件的时候无法解压出来?
原因:因为在压缩文件的时候没有使用"z"包工具,因此无法解压出来
解决办法:
输入 ---- tar -xvf ARM11.tar
对文件压缩使用"z"工具,因此解压就要使用-z方法才能解压出来
如果在压缩文件的时候没有使用"z"压缩工具,那么解压就不能使用"z"工具解压,否则无法把文件解压出来

注意两点:
1.如果远程服务器防火墙有特殊限制,scp便要走特殊端口,具体用什么端口视情况而定,命令格式如下:
#scp -p 4588 remote@www.abc.com:/usr/local/sin.sh /home/administrator
2.使用scp要注意所使用的用户是否具有可读取远程服务器相应文件的权限。

 

linux下ssh远程登录/scp远程复制文件/rsync远程同步命令的自动登录

最近需要写一个脚本备份各个服务器上的程序到一个指定服务器上,本来以为查查rsync命令的使用321就能搞定,结果rsync命令要支持自动登录还是要配置服务和参数,又不确定网上说的配置的行不行,因为都是...
  • five3
  • five3
  • 2013年03月07日 22:26
  • 24107

windows与Linux间远程拷贝文件-pscp命令

pscp命令 Windows与linux文件复制
  • huwei2003
  • huwei2003
  • 2015年05月13日 09:05
  • 6616

linux scp命令 (复制远程主机上的文件到本地)

scp是secure copy的简写,用于在Linux下进行远程拷贝文件的命令,和它类似的命令有cp,不过cp只是在本机进行拷贝不能跨服务器,而且scp传输是加密的。可能会稍微影响一下速度。当你服务器...
  • sd4015700
  • sd4015700
  • 2014年05月02日 10:50
  • 26803

linux之cp/scp命令+scp命令详解---远程拷贝

名称:cp 使用权限:所有使用者 使用方式: cp [options] source dest cp [options] source... directory 说明:将...
  • yf210yf
  • yf210yf
  • 2013年06月01日 15:57
  • 9901

Linux使用expect实现远程拷贝文件

直接使用scp命令进行远程拷贝会提示要输入密码,使用expect会免去这一麻烦
  • xiaowenK
  • xiaowenK
  • 2015年11月18日 11:35
  • 1732

Linux 通过脚本实现远程数据的自动备份

在数据化飞速发展的今天,数据的定期备份成了数据安全首要考虑的问题。一旦出现了问题或故障,导致数据无法正常读取,那么原有的重要数据又如何得以保存下来呢。当然不能采用本机备份了,这样的备份风险很大,极有可...
  • xcbeyond
  • xcbeyond
  • 2014年10月12日 23:56
  • 3402

Linux命令行二:远程复制命令 scp

在 linux 下 scp 命令主要用来在不同主机之间做数据(文件或者目录)的安全拷贝的。scp 命令可以将数据(文件或者目录)从本地计算机中拷贝到远程计算机中,或者从远程计算机中拷贝数据(文件或者...
  • claram
  • claram
  • 2016年11月03日 11:49
  • 5264

基于LVM和NBD实现远程镜像

服务器:Ubuntu 11.04  IP:192.168.150.132 客户机:Ubuntu 11.04  IP:192.168.150.133  实验过程:服务器有一块物理盘sdb1,客户机有三...
  • beckdon
  • beckdon
  • 2014年11月06日 19:44
  • 635

LINUX 远程复制

================== Linux scp 命令 ================== scp 可以在 2个 linux 主机间复制文件; 命令基...
  • haixin1109
  • haixin1109
  • 2014年02月06日 12:38
  • 369

Linux 批量拷贝数据脚本 + ssh 无密码登陆远程LINUX主机

最近想弄个Linux下批量传输拷贝部署远程服务器脚本 思路:1.与远程客户端建立等效性             2.拷贝数据、或者执行远程服务器命令 自动化等效性脚本如下:前提是安装expect...
  • wsk004321
  • wsk004321
  • 2015年11月13日 14:09
  • 1293
内容举报
返回顶部
收藏助手
不良信息举报
您举报文章:linux远程复制
举报原因:
原因补充:

(最多只允许输入30个字)